What is social distancing?
Social distancing measures are steps you can take to reduce social interaction between people. This will help reduce the transmission of coronavirus (COVID-19).
They are to:
1. Avoid contact with someone who is displaying symptoms of coronavirus (COVID-19).
2. These symptoms include high temperature and/or new and continuous cough.
3. Avoid non-essential use of public transport when possible
Work from home, where possible.
4. Avoid large and small gatherings in public spaces.
5. Avoid gatherings with friends and family. Keep in touch using remote technology such as phone, internet and social media.
6. Use your phone or online services to contact your GP or other essential services.
7. Stay 2 meters apart
